It is in the new AN2919: • Condition 1: C ≤ 50 ÷ T. This means that the product of the decimal equivalent of the value in the DFSR and the source clock period must not exceed 50 ns. Thus, given a specific source clock period, the value in the DFSR must not be so high that it violates this condition.
